Matrine-family alkaloids as tetracycloquinolizindine analogues from Traditional Chinese
Medicine Sophora flavescens Ait, Sophora subprostrata and Sophora alopecuroides L possess
various pharmacological activities and have aroused great interests over the past decades. Especially,
a lot of matrine derivatives have been designed and synthesized and their biological activities
investigated, and encouraging results have continuously been achieved in recent several
years. These studies are helpful to develop more potent candidates or therapeutic agents and disclose
their molecular targets and mechanisms. This paper reviews recent advances in the bioactive
modifications of matrine-family alkaloids from derivatization of the C-13, C-14 or C-15 position,
opening D ring, fusing D ring and structural simplification.
